With the contract with KCH terminated, the Albany Mums along with support from Baroness Cumberlidge, the NCT, the Royal College of Midwives, Independent Midwives and the Association for Improvements in Maternity Services are expanding the 'SavetheAlbany' campaign to become a campaign for a radical reform of maternity services offered to mums across the country.
